In today’s healthcare industry, medical billing services play a crucial role in ensuring that providers are compensated accurately and promptly. As healthcare practices grow in complexity, outsourcing billing has become a smart and strategic move for many clinics and hospitals.

Medical billing services involve translating healthcare procedures into standardized codes and submitting them to insurance companies for reimbursement. This process ensures that healthcare providers are paid for their services, while minimizing errors and delays.

Outsourcing these services helps reduce administrative burdens on in-house staff. Professional billing companies are experts in coding, claim submission, denial management, and compliance. This means they can process claims faster and with greater accuracy, increasing cash flow and decreasing claim rejections.

One major benefit of using professional medical billing services is compliance. With constantly changing healthcare regulations like HIPAA and ICD-10, it's hard for in-house teams to stay updated. Medical billing companies ensure all processes comply with the latest rules, reducing the risk of audits or fines.

Additionally, these services provide transparency through detailed reporting. Providers can track revenue cycle performance, identify bottlenecks, and make informed decisions to improve financial outcomes.
